Spider-Man (2002)

Go for the ultimate spin.

Spider-Man (2002) poster

After being bitten by a genetically altered spider at Oscorp, nerdy but endearing high school student Peter Parker is endowed with amazing powers to become the superhero known as Spider-Man.

Director: Sam Raimi
Genre: Action, Science Fiction
Runtime: 121 min

Music: Danny Elfman
Cinematography: Don Burgess
Editing: Arthur Coburn, Bob Murawski
Production: Marvel Enterprises, Laura Ziskin Productions, Columbia Pictures
Country: United States of America
Language: English
Budget: $139M
Box Office: $822M
